Toll Brothers at The Nations - Lofts Collection at a glance

Toll Brothers at The Nations - Lofts Collection is an active new-construction condominium community in The Nations, a West Nashville neighborhood about three miles from downtown along the Cumberland River. The Lofts Collection is the condominium portion of a larger master-planned Toll Brothers development at The Nations: 78 two-level luxury condominiums, each with three bedrooms, ranging from 1,524 to 2,511 square feet and priced from $509,000. The community is on 41st Avenue North near Indiana Avenue, with the sales center anchored on 41st Avenue North. First homeowners moved in during the summer of 2024, and as of our June 2026 check the community is still selling, with 11 quick move-in homes available.

The Lofts Collection tends to draw buyers who want a lock-and-leave, low-maintenance home close to the city rather than a yard to mow and a long commute. Because the HOA handles lawn care and the grounds, and because each two-level condo comes with its own one-car garage, it fits people who value walkable proximity to The Nations' restaurants, breweries, and the Charlotte Avenue corridor over square footage and acreage. Who builds in Toll Brothers at The Nations - Lofts Collection

Toll Brothers is the sole builder of the Lofts Collection and the developer of the broader Toll Brothers at The Nations community. A national luxury homebuilder, Toll Brothers brings a single, consistent design and finish program to the whole development, which means the floor plans, the construction standard, and the warranty are uniform across the community rather than varying builder to builder.

The Lofts Collection is one of two product types at Toll Brothers at The Nations. Alongside the 78 two-level condominiums in the Lofts Collection, the master plan also includes 29 three-story townhomes in the Towns Collection. Homes & floor plans

The Lofts Collection is made up of 78 two-level luxury condominiums, each with three bedrooms. Square footage runs from 1,524 to 2,511, and there are two floor plans: the Cline, starting at 1,524 square feet, and the Emmylou, starting at 2,511 square feet. As a condominium community, there are no individual deeded lots; the HOA governs the shared grounds, and each home includes a one-car garage.

Inside, the homes carry Toll Brothers' designer-appointed finishes: open-concept floor plans, gourmet kitchens built around a center island, stainless steel appliances, and walk-in closets. Each home has a large deck, with expansion options available, plus its own one-car garage. Amenities & community life

Day-to-day life in the Lofts Collection is built around low-maintenance, lock-and-leave living. The HOA handles lawn care and the community grounds, so the upkeep that comes with a single-family lot is largely off your plate. A community fire pit gives the neighborhood a shared gathering spot, and the two-level plans, each with a large deck and a one-car garage, keep your private outdoor and parking space attached to your home.

Most of the lifestyle draw here is the location rather than on-site resort amenities. The community sits close to Boyd Park, England Park, and West Park, and the Cumberland River is nearby, so green space and riverfront walking are within easy reach. The Nations itself is one of West Nashville's most active neighborhoods for restaurants, breweries, and shops, and the Charlotte Avenue corridor of shopping and dining is a short hop away.

Location, access & schools

Toll Brothers at The Nations - Lofts Collection sits on 41st Avenue North near Indiana Avenue, in the 37209 ZIP code in West Nashville's The Nations neighborhood, with the sales center and model homes on 41st Avenue North. Downtown Nashville is about three miles away, and the community has easy access to the Charlotte Avenue corridor for shopping, dining, and breweries. Boyd Park, England Park, West Park, and the Cumberland River are all close by.

The community is in Nashville, Davidson County, and is served by Metro Nashville Public Schools. The zoned schools are Cockrill Elementary School, Moses McKissack Middle School, and Pearl-Cohn High School. School zoning and attendance boundaries can change, so confirm the current assignment for a specific address with Metro Nashville Public Schools, and we are glad to help you verify it before you buy.

Getting around: commute, access & the airport

The Nations sits inside the bend of the Cumberland River in West Nashville, and Toll Brothers' sales center at 733 41st Avenue North is a few minutes' drive from two interstates: I-40 and I-440 both border the neighborhood, according to Toll Brothers' own community page. That gives residents a direct run into downtown Nashville, about three miles and roughly 10-20 minutes east depending on traffic, and quick access south and east toward the rest of the metro via I-440. Nashville International Airport (BNA) is about a 15-20 minute drive from The Nations via I-40. WeGo Transit's Route 19 bus also runs through the neighborhood with a roughly 25-minute ride downtown, for anyone who wants a transit option in addition to driving. HOA fees & condo docs: what actually shows up on the settlement statement

As a condominium community, the Lofts Collection carries a monthly HOA fee on top of the purchase price, and that fee is what pays for the lawn care, grounds maintenance, and shared amenities described in the community. Aggregator listings for condos in this community have shown monthly HOA dues in roughly the $225-$231 range as of mid-2026, but HOA fees on new-construction condos are set and adjusted by the HOA board and can change as the community builds out, so treat that as a starting reference point rather than the number you should budget from. Before you go under contract, get the current fee in writing, along with the condominium declaration, bylaws, current reserve study or budget, and any rules on rentals, pets, or short-term leasing. Price context: what's changed since the community opened

Toll Brothers opened model homes at The Nations in May 2025, with the Lofts Collection originally introduced from the $499,000s, per Toll Brothers' own announcement at the time. As of a July 2026 check of Toll Brothers' community pricing, quoted starting prices for the community (Lofts and Towns combined) run from roughly $499,000 into the $600,000s depending on floor plan, phase, and which quick move-in homes are currently released, with individual Lofts quick-move-in units priced in the high $400,000s to low $500,000s. Investor & second-home buyer checklist

We work with both owner-occupant buyers and investors in Nashville new construction, and a condominium community like the Lofts Collection has a few extra items worth checking if you're not planning to live in the unit full time. First, confirm the HOA's current rental policy in writing — some condo associations cap the percentage of units that can be leased at any one time, restrict short-term rentals, or require a minimum lease term, and those rules can change as the board and ownership mix evolve. Second, ask about the master insurance policy that covers the building versus what you'd need to carry yourself (an HO-6 policy) for the interior and contents. Third, pull recent comparable closings for similar condos in The Nations and nearby West Nashville to get a realistic read on resale pace and pricing — we can pull MLS-based comps for you rather than relying on a public estimate.
